Ingredients:
1 celery root
2 tablespoons olive oil
3 garlic cloves, minced
1 cup chicken (or any type) broth
1/2 teaspoon sea salt
Directions:
1. Use a vegetable peeler to peel the outer skin off the celery root. If needed, use a knife to cut off the heartier parts.
2. Once the rough outer layer is removed, cut into chunky pieces, about 2 inches long.
3. Heat olive oil over medium high heat.
4. Sauté the celery root chunks in the olive oil into golden brown, about 10 minutes.
5. Add the garlic, sauté for another minute.
6. Add the broth and salt and simmer for about five minutes.
7. Place in the food processor and process for about a minute.
8. Use a rubber spatula to scrape down the sides and add the sea salt.
9. Turn on the food processor and process until smooth or desired.
